Clash 查看日志的实用方法与常见问题解答
在使用 Clash 进行网络代理时,遇到问题是常有的事。有效地查看 Clash 的日志对于诊断连接问题、优化节点使用以及了解软件运行状态至关重要。本文将详细介绍如何在不同平台上进行 Clash 查看日志的操作,并解答一些用户在实际使用中遇到的疑问。
一、 Clash 查看日志的基础操作
无论您使用的是 Clash for Windows (CFW)、ClashX (macOS) 还是 Clash for Android,查看日志的基本原理都是通过应用程序自带的日志输出功能。这些日志记录了软件启动、配置加载、节点连接尝试、流量转发等关键信息,是定位问题的第一手资料。
1. Clash for Windows (CFW) 日志查看
CFW 是目前非常受欢迎的一款 Clash 内核客户端,其日志功能也比较完善。一般情况下,您可以通过以下步骤来查看 CFW 的日志:
- 打开 Clash for Windows 应用程序。
- 在主界面中,找到并点击左侧导航栏中的“日志”或“Logs”选项。
- 您会看到一个实时的日志输出窗口。如果日志内容过多,您可以尝试滚动查看,或者使用窗口中的搜索功能来查找特定的关键词,例如“error”、“fail”等,以快速定位问题。
- 在某些情况下,您可能需要检查 Clash 的配置文件目录,其中也可能包含更详细的日志文件。通常,CFW 会在用户数据目录下生成日志文件,您可以根据应用程序的提示找到这些文件的具体位置。
2. ClashX (clash verge机场macOS) 日志查看
对于 macOS 用户而言,ClashX 提供了简洁易用的界面。查看其日志同样直接:
- 启动 ClashX。
- 点击菜单栏中的 ClashX 图标。
- 在弹出的菜单中,选择“日志”或“Show Log”。
- 弹出的窗口将显示 ClashX 的运行日志。您可以直接在此窗口中进行查看和搜索。
3. Clash for Android 日志查看
在 Android 设备上,Clash for Android 的日志查看方式略有不同,通常集成在应用的设置或状态栏通知中:
- 打开 Clash for Androiclash代理节点d 应用。
- 进入应用的“设置”界面,寻找“日志”或“Logs”相关选项。
- 有些版本的 Clash for Android 会在后台运行时,通过状态栏通知显示关键的连接状态和错误信息,您可以下拉通知栏查看。
- 部分高级用户可能会通过 Android 的 ADB (Android Debug Bridge) 工具来查看更底层的日志,但这需要一定的技术知识。对于普通用户,直接在应用内查看日志已足够应对大部分问题。
二、 Clash 查看日志时的常见问题与解决思路
在进行 Clash 查看日志的过程中,您可能会遇到各种情况。以下是一些常见问题及对应的解决思路,希望能帮助您更高效地使用 Clash。
1. 日志中出现大量连接失败的提示
当您在 Clash 查看日志时发现大量“Connection timed out”、“Host not found”等错误时,通常意味着您的 Clash 节点存在问题。这可能是由以下几个原因造成的:
- 节点本身已失效:订阅链接中的节点可能已被服务商停用或失效。这时,您需要更新您的订阅链接,或者尝试手动添加新的 Clash 节点。
- 网络环境问题:您当前的网络环境可能限制了到 Clash 节点服务器的连接。尝试切换网络(如 Wi-Fi 切换到流量,或更换 Wi-Fi 源)看是否能改善。
- 订阅链接错误或过期:检查您使用的订阅链接是否正确输入,并且没有过期。
- Clash 配置问题:检查您的 Clash 配置文件(config.yaml)中关于代理组和节点的设置是否正确。
您可以尝试对比不同节点的测速和稳定性,从日志中找出具体是哪个节点频繁出现连接失败的情况。
2. 流量无法正常转发
如果您发现打开了很多网页或应用,但在 Clash 查看日志中看不到相应的流量记录,或者日志显示“Proxy is unavailable”,这可能是配置问题。
- 代理模式设置不当:确保您在 Clash 客户端中选择了正确的代理模式(如“全局”或“规则”模式)。如科学上网机场果选择了“规则”模式,检查您的规则集是否正确地将流量指向了代理。
- 配置文件错误:检查您的配置文件中是否有语法错误,或者节点组的设置是否导致所有流量都被导向了不可用的节点。
- DNS 解析问题:有时 DNS 解析失败也会导致流量无法正常转发。您可以在 Clash 的配置中尝试clash 免费订阅使用不同的 DNS 服务器。
通过 Clash 查看日志,您可以观察到流量是否被成功代理,以及代理过程中是否出现了异常。例如,如果日志显示“Proxy [节点名称] is down”,就说明该节点当前无法使用。
3. 如何获取和管理订阅链接
许多用户通过“机场”(提供代理服务的平台)获取 Clash 订阅链接。在clash for android选择机场时,建议关注以下几点:
- 节点数量与分布:选择提供较多节点且覆盖不同地理位置的机场,以便您能根据实际需求进行选择。
- 速度与稳定性测试:在购买前,可以通过免费试用或观看其他用户的评价来了解其节点的实际速度和稳定性。
- 价格与套餐:根据您的使用量选择合适的套餐,避免不必要的浪费。
获取订阅链接后,您需要将其添加到 Clash 客户端。通常是在客户端的“订阅管理”或“Subscriptions” 中,粘贴您的订阅链接即可。客户端会自动为您导入该订阅链接下的所有 Clash 节点。
三、 节点选择与优化建议
选择稳定且高速的节点是保证良好代理体验的关键。以下是一些从 Clash 查看日志中提炼出的节点选择和优化建议:
1. 节点测速与稳定性对比
在 Clash 客户端中,通常都集成了节点测速功能。通过对不同节点进行 Ping 测试和速度测试,您可以初步了解节点的连接质量。结合 Clash 查看日志,您可以进一步观察:
- 延迟(Latency):低延迟的节点通常能提供更流畅的浏览体验。
- 丢包率(Packet Loss):高丢包率意味着数据传输不稳定,容易导致连接中断或卡顿。
- 实际连接成功率:通过多次连接尝试,观察日志中节点的连接成功率,选择连接更稳定的节点。
例如,在 Clash 查看日志中,如果您发现某个节点虽然 Ping 值不高,但频繁出现重连或连接失败的提示,那么它可能不如一个 Ping 值稍高但连接稳定的节点。有时,“SSR”或“Trojan”协议的节点在稳定性上可能表现更好,这也可以在日志中有所体现。
2. 免费试用订阅获取建议
许多机场提供免费试用订阅,这是一个了解服务质量的好机会。在试用期间,务必:
- 在 Clash 中导入试用订阅链接,并尝试连接不同的节点。
- 通过 Clash 查看日志,观察试用节点的连接情况和流量转发是否正常。
- 在不同时间段进行测试,了解节点在高峰时段的表现。
如果试用效果满意,再考虑付费购买,避免“踩坑”。
四、 经验总结与避坑指南
在长期使用 Clash 的过程中,积累一些经验可以帮助您更顺畅地享受网络自由。以下是一些总结和建议:
- 定期更新订阅:保持您的订阅链接是最新的,因为节点信息会随时变化。
- 谨慎选择订阅源:只从可靠的来源获取订阅链接,避免使用来源不明的订阅,以免遭遇恶意软件或数据泄露。
- 理解规则集的重要性:如果您使用“规则”模式,请确保您的规则集配置得当,能将您需要代理的流量正确导向可用节点。
- 善用 Clash 查看日志:遇到任何问题,第一步就是打开日志查看,这是解决问题的最有效途径。
- 区分不同协议的性能:了解 SSR、Trojan、V2Ray 等不同代理协议的特点,并在 Clash 中尝试使用它们,根据实际测试选择最适合您的。
通过充分利用 Clash 查看日志的功能,您就能更清楚地了解网络代理的运行状态,及时发现并解决问题,从而获得更稳定、更快速的网络体验。无论是使用小火箭(Shadowrocket)还是其他客户端,掌握查看日志的方法,都将为您带来极大的便利。